5.b Fiscal Year 2023-24 Budget Amendment
Adopt Ordinance 2024-3997, approving an amendment to the City's Fiscal Year
2023-24 Budget for a total of $27,000.00 for a latent expert workstation. [Shelley
Wolny, Assistant Finance Director]
5.c Bay Forest Golf Course Fence
Award Bid #24007 "Bay Forest Golf Course Fence" to Everfence Corporation and
authorize the City Manager to execute a construction contract in the amount of
$299,900.00 and a project contingency in the amount of $29,990.00, for a total
authorization of $329,890.00. [Jameson Appel, Assistant Director of Public Works,
CIP]
5.d Oakland Land & Development, LLC Sector 23 Final Payment
Approve final payment of $82,060.48 to Oakland Land and Development, LLC for the
development of Sector 23, in accordance with Local Government Code Chapter 380
Agreement dated March 27, 2017. [Corby Alexander, City Manager]
5.9 Texas Parks & Wildlife Little Cedar Bayou Project Resolution
Adopt Resolution 2024-08 authorizing the City Manager to execute all documents for
the Texas Parks and Wildlife Department Local Park Grant Program concerning the
site to be known as the Little Cedar Bayou Bridges Project. [Matt Daeumer, Assistant
City Manager]
5.f Harris County Transit Authority Fired Bus Route Agreement
Authorize the Mayor to enter into an Interlocal Agreement between Harris County and
the City of La Porte, Texas, for fixed route local bus transit services, with an
expenditure of $85,000.00 for the period of twelve (12) months, with the approval of
Harris County. [Matt Daeumer, Assistant City Manager]
6. STATUTORYAGENDA
6.a Aerlal Ladder
Presentation, discussion, and possible action to authorize the City Manager to issue
a Letter of Intent on behalf of the City to Siddons-Martin Emergency Group under H-
GAC FS12-23 for the purchase of a 107' Pierce Custom Velocity Aerial apparatus in
the amount of $1,985,746.00, the installed loose equipment to customize the unit at
$142,646.51, the 20-year maintenance agreement in the amount of $301,769.00, and
the H-GAC fee of $2,000 for a total purchase amount of $2,432,161.51. [Chris Pettis,
Fire Chief]
6.b Ak*Wl: beverages at La Porte Municipal Airport
Presentation, discussion, and possible action to adopt Ordinance 2024-3996,
amending Section 6-3 of the Code of Ordinances of the City of La Porte, to permit the
sale and consumption of alcoholic beverages on the La Porte Municipal Airport
property. [Lee Woodward, City Secretary]
6.c Postponed Motion on New City Hall Project
Presentation, discussion, and possible action to take up postponed motion from May
13, 2024, City Council meeting, regarding the new City Hall Project. [Rick Helton,
Mayor]
6.d City Hall Project
Presentation, discussion, and possible action to award a construction contract to
Page 2 of 4
Bellows Construction for Construction Manager at Risk Services for City of La Porte
City Hall Project and authorize the City Manager to execute such contract, including
an award for a $25,000.00 preconstruction services fee to be used during the design
phase, and a future cost of $1,592,039.00 for general conditions and a profit and
overhead rate of 4.25% to both be included in the guaranteed maximum price (GMP),
or move forward with a Request for Quote (RFQ) on design services for renovations
of the existing City Hall, or provide administrative staff with other direction on the City
Hall project. [Councilpersons McCaulley, Martin, and McLarrin]
